WebApr 24, 2024 · Wine bottle corks are cut larger than the opening they're intended for, and then compressed upon insertion. If you’ve ever tried to put a cork back in a bottle after removing it and found that it doesn't fit, you’ve seen how quickly they can expand (this is especially true of corks for sparkling wine). But cork loses its elasticity and ...
